Output 76f1c77d8ffc815bd171b5a0d3a6c76792693fc822c84852e8e908c408a4c571:37

value
63426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ae9368383d1ff3a522162478c2b95f042f6997d OP_EQUAL
address
35bugX7n1E76j8b53jSPUBwjj1eYJQ7HsQ
transaction
76f1c77d8ffc815bd171b5a0d3a6c76792693fc822c84852e8e908c408a4c571
spent
true